在这个数字化时代,编程游戏成为了一种新兴的教育和娱乐方式,它们不仅能够提高玩家的逻辑思维能力,还能让玩家在解决问题的过程中享受乐趣。"异常AI"就是这样一款结合了人工智能和编程挑战的游戏,本文将为你提供一份详尽的攻略,帮助你在游戏中取得优异的成绩。
游戏简介
"异常AI"是一款以人工智能为主题的编程游戏,玩家需要通过编写代码来控制一个虚拟的AI,使其完成各种任务和挑战,游戏的难度会随着关卡的推进而逐渐增加,玩家需要不断学习新的编程知识和技巧来应对。
游戏目标
- 学习编程基础:游戏旨在通过实践教学的方式,让玩家掌握编程的基本概念和技能。
- 解决问题:玩家需要解决一系列逻辑和算法问题,这有助于培养解决问题的能力。
- 挑战自我:随着游戏的进行,玩家将面临越来越复杂的挑战,这要求玩家不断超越自我。
游戏玩法
1、理解任务要求:在每个关卡开始时,仔细阅读任务描述,理解AI需要完成的具体任务。
2、编写代码:使用游戏提供的编程语言(通常是简化版的Python或JavaScript)编写代码,控制AI的行为。
3、测试与调试:运行代码,观察AI的行为是否符合预期,如果不符合,需要调试代码,找出问题所在。
4、优化代码:在完成任务的基础上,尝试优化代码,使其更加高效或简洁。
编程基础
变量和数据类型:了解如何声明和使用变量,以及基本的数据类型(如整数、浮点数、字符串)。
控制结构:掌握条件语句(if-else)和循环语句(for, while)的使用。
函数和参数:学习如何定义和调用函数,以及如何传递参数。
数组和列表:了解如何使用数组或列表来存储和操作一系列数据。
游戏技巧
1、逐步构建:不要试图一次性编写完整的代码,而是分步骤构建,逐步增加功能。
2、模块化编程:将代码分解成多个小的、可重用的模块,这有助于代码的维护和扩展。
3、注释和文档:在代码中添加注释,说明每个部分的功能,这有助于他人理解你的代码,也有助于你自己回顾和修改。
4、使用调试工具:大多数编程环境都提供了调试工具,如断点、步进执行等,合理使用这些工具可以更快地定位问题。
5、代码复用:在不同的关卡中,可能会遇到相似的问题,尝试复用之前编写的代码,这可以节省时间并提高效率。
常见挑战与解决方案
1、路径规划:在一些关卡中,AI需要在地图上找到从起点到终点的路径,可以使用图搜索算法,如广度优先搜索(BFS)或深度优先搜索(DFS)。
2、模式识别:有些任务需要AI识别特定的模式或序列,这时可以使用正则表达式或自定义的匹配算法。
3、优化问题:面对需要找到最优解的问题时,可以考虑贪心算法、动态规划或回溯算法等方法。
4、并发和同步:如果AI需要同时处理多个任务,需要考虑如何使用并发编程技术,以及如何同步不同任务的进度。
"异常AI"是一款充满挑战和乐趣的编程游戏,它不仅能够提高你的编程技能,还能锻炼你的问题解决能力,通过本文的攻略,希望你能够更好地理解游戏的玩法,掌握必要的编程知识,并在游戏中取得优异的成绩,编程是一项实践性很强的技能,不断练习和挑战自己是提高的关键,祝你在游戏中玩得愉快,学有所成!
(免费申请加入)AI工具导航网
相关标签: # 异常AI编程游戏攻略
评论列表 (0条)